The global orthopedic industry is witnessing an unprecedented surge in demand for high-precision surgical instruments. As a cornerstone of orthopedic surgery, Orthopedic Saw Blades have evolved from simple manual tools to highly engineered components integrated into sophisticated oscillating and reciprocating power systems. Today, the commercial landscape is defined by a rigorous pursuit of biocompatibility, cutting efficiency, and thermal management.
Major healthcare markets in North America and Europe are shifting toward single-use, disposable saw blades to eliminate cross-contamination risks and sterilization costs. In contrast, emerging markets in Asia-Pacific and Latin America are balancing high-performance reusable blades with cost-effective disposable alternatives. This dual-track demand creates a massive opportunity for OEM/ODM manufacturers who can deliver Swiss-level precision with scalable industrial production.
Hospitals worldwide are upgrading their trauma centers, necessitating a steady supply of high-grade surgical blades that fit various proprietary power tool interfaces (Stryker, Synthes, Linvatec compatible).
Modern manufacturing utilizes CNC laser cutting and robotic grinding to ensure blade thickness tolerances within ±0.01mm, ensuring minimal bone necrosis during osteotomy.
The orthopedic power tool market is projected to reach $2.5 billion by 2030, driven by the aging global population and the rise in sports-related injuries.
As a leading Orthopedic Saw Blades Exporter, we track the technical trends that define modern operating rooms. The future of surgical cutting is being shaped by three core pillars: Material Science, Digital Integration, and Procedural Customization.
1. Advanced Coating Technologies: To reduce friction and heat generation, blades are now being treated with Chrome (CrN) or Titanium Nitride (TiN) coatings. These coatings enhance surface hardness and allow the blade to glide through dense cortical bone without stalling.
2. Robot-Assisted Surgery (RAS): The rise of robotic systems like Mako or ROSA requires saw blades with extreme stability. Vibrational harmonics are now analyzed during the design phase to ensure the blade does not deflect when guided by a robotic arm.
3. Miniaturization for MIS: Minimally Invasive Surgery (MIS) is the gold standard for hip and knee replacements. This has led to the development of "Mini" oscillating blades that provide maximum visibility through smaller incisions while maintaining structural integrity.
